Master of Arts (Coursework)

The Master of Arts (Coursework) offers a more cross-disciplinary option where you can tailor your postgraduate studies to pursue your professional interests and potential career prospects, selecting from a mix of subjects different study areas

Entry requirements

  • Successful completion of recognised Bachelor degree (or equivalent qualification) in either Social Sciences, Society and Culture, Education, Business and Management.
